Xem xét kỹ hơn về việc tùy chỉnh trả lời email
Trong kỷ nguyên kỹ thuật số, giao tiếp qua email đóng vai trò là yếu tố then chốt trong các tương tác hàng ngày của chúng ta, có thể là cho các cuộc trò chuyện cá nhân hoặc trao đổi nghề nghiệp. Trong số rất nhiều nhà cung cấp dịch vụ email, Hotmail, hiện được gọi là Outlook.live.com, giữ một vị trí quan trọng trong lòng nhiều người dùng. Một cách phổ biến trong giao tiếp qua email là sử dụng chức năng "Trả lời tất cả". Tính năng này cho phép người dùng trả lời tất cả những người nhận có trong tin nhắn gốc, đảm bảo mọi người luôn theo dõi được cuộc trò chuyện. Tuy nhiên, một thách thức đặc biệt xuất hiện khi người dùng muốn "Trả lời tất cả" mà không đưa email gốc vào cuối thư mới.
Yêu cầu cụ thể này xuất phát từ mong muốn trao đổi email rõ ràng hơn, ngắn gọn hơn, trong đó các liên lạc trước đó không làm xáo trộn thư mới. Thật không may, nhiều người dùng phải điều hướng qua cài đặt của Hotmail và tìm kiếm giải pháp trên Internet, chỉ để nhận ra rằng tính năng tự động loại trừ email gốc không có sẵn. Quy trình tiêu chuẩn bao gồm việc xóa nội dung email gốc theo cách thủ công, việc này có thể tẻ nhạt và tốn thời gian. Tình huống này làm nổi bật lỗ hổng trong các tùy chọn tùy chỉnh do Hotmail cung cấp, khiến người dùng tìm kiếm các phương pháp hoặc cải tiến thay thế để cải thiện trải nghiệm liên lạc qua email của họ.
Yêu cầu | Sự miêu tả |
---|---|
document.getElementById() | Truy cập một phần tử từ tài liệu HTML bằng ID của nó. |
addEventListener() | Đính kèm trình xử lý sự kiện vào một phần tử mà không ghi đè trình xử lý sự kiện hiện có. |
style.display | Thay đổi thuộc tính hiển thị của một thành phần, được sử dụng ở đây để hiển thị hoặc ẩn nội dung email gốc. |
MIMEText | Tạo một tin nhắn văn bản/đơn giản. |
MIMEMultipart | Tạo một tin nhắn có thể chứa nhiều phần như văn bản và phần đính kèm. |
smtplib.SMTP() | Bắt đầu kết nối đến máy chủ SMTP. |
server.starttls() | Bảo mật kết nối SMTP bằng mã hóa TLS. |
server.login() | Đăng nhập vào máy chủ SMTP bằng thông tin xác thực được cung cấp. |
server.sendmail() | Gửi tin nhắn email đến một hoặc nhiều người nhận. |
server.quit() | Đóng kết nối với máy chủ SMTP. |
Khám phá chức năng trả lời email tùy chỉnh
Các tập lệnh được cung cấp ở trên đóng vai trò riêng biệt trong việc tạo trải nghiệm trả lời email hợp lý hơn, đặc biệt nhắm đến thách thức loại trừ nội dung email gốc trong hành động "Trả lời tất cả" trong Hotmail, giờ là Outlook. Tập lệnh đầu tiên, được viết bằng JavaScript, được thiết kế cho giao diện người dùng, nơi nó tương tác với giao diện người dùng của ứng dụng web hoặc ứng dụng web tùy chỉnh giả định. Đoạn mã JavaScript này lắng nghe hành động nhấp chuột của người dùng vào nút "Trả lời tất cả" (được xác định bởi 'replyAllBtn'). Sau khi kích hoạt, nó sẽ ẩn phần trang web hiển thị nội dung email gốc, loại bỏ nó khỏi chế độ xem trong cửa sổ trả lời một cách hiệu quả. Hành động này đạt được thông qua việc thao tác thuộc tính CSS display của phần tử chứa email gốc, tắt nó đi. Một phần khác của tập lệnh cung cấp chức năng bật và tắt chế độ hiển thị này, giúp người dùng linh hoạt trong quá trình soạn email của họ. Điều này thể hiện cách tiếp cận trực tiếp để sửa đổi các thành phần giao diện người dùng để phù hợp với sở thích của người dùng trong giao tiếp qua email.
Tập lệnh thứ hai, một ví dụ phụ trợ Python, minh họa cách tiếp cận phía máy chủ để giải quyết vấn đề tương tự, tập trung vào quá trình gửi thư trả lời email mà không kèm theo thư gốc. Bằng cách sử dụng các thư viện xử lý email của Python, tập lệnh sẽ xây dựng một thông báo email mới từ đầu, chỉ kết hợp nội dung mới mà người dùng mong muốn. Các lệnh như MIMEText và MIMEMultipart từ mô-đun email.mime được sử dụng để tạo các đối tượng email có thể chứa văn bản và các phần khác, chẳng hạn như tệp đính kèm. Giao thức SMTP, được hỗ trợ bởi thư viện smtplib của Python, cho phép gửi email thông qua một máy chủ thư được chỉ định. Tập lệnh này nêu bật một giải pháp cơ bản hơn, thao tác trực tiếp nội dung email trước khi gửi đi, đảm bảo loại trừ nội dung email gốc. Cùng với nhau, các tập lệnh này nêu bật cách tiếp cận theo hai hướng để tùy chỉnh trả lời email, giải quyết cả giao diện người dùng cũng như thành phần email cơ bản và quy trình gửi.
Tùy chỉnh hành vi "Trả lời tất cả" trong giao diện email
Ví dụ JavaScript để xử lý giao diện người dùng
document.getElementById('replyAllBtn').addEventListener('click', function() {
const originalEmailContent = document.getElementById('originalEmailContent');
originalEmailContent.style.display = 'none'; // Hide original email content
});
// Assuming there's a button to toggle the original email visibility
document.getElementById('toggleOriginalEmail').addEventListener('click', function() {
const originalEmailContent = document.getElementById('originalEmailContent');
if (originalEmailContent.style.display === 'none') {
originalEmailContent.style.display = 'block';
} else {
originalEmailContent.style.display = 'none';
}
});
Xử lý email phía máy chủ để loại trừ thư gốc
Tập lệnh phụ trợ Python để xử lý email
from email.mime.text import MIMEText
from email.mime.multipart import MIMEMultipart
import smtplib
def send_email_without_original(sender, recipients, subject, new_content):
msg = MIMEMultipart()
msg['From'] = sender
msg['To'] = ', '.join(recipients)
msg['Subject'] = subject
msg.attach(MIMEText(new_content, 'plain'))
server = smtplib.SMTP('smtp.emailprovider.com', 587) # SMTP server details
server.starttls()
server.login(sender, 'yourpassword')
server.sendmail(sender, recipients, msg.as_string())
server.quit()
Nâng cao hiệu quả giao tiếp qua email
Quản lý và tùy chỉnh email rất quan trọng trong bối cảnh giao tiếp kỹ thuật số ngày nay, đặc biệt khi nói đến các chức năng được cung cấp bởi các dịch vụ email như Hotmail, giờ là Outlook. Ngoài chức năng "Trả lời tất cả" cụ thể và tùy chỉnh của nó, còn có bối cảnh rộng hơn về các phương pháp và tính năng quản lý email mà người dùng tìm cách cải thiện trải nghiệm tương tác email của họ. Một lĩnh vực được quan tâm như vậy là tự động hóa việc sắp xếp, ưu tiên và phản hồi email. Các ứng dụng và dịch vụ email nâng cao đã bắt đầu kết hợp AI và thuật toán học máy để phân loại email một cách thông minh, đề xuất phản hồi và thậm chí dự đoán những email nào có thể cần được chú ý khẩn cấp so với những email có thể được lưu trữ hoặc xử lý sau. Những tính năng này không chỉ tiết kiệm thời gian mà còn giảm tải nhận thức cho những người dùng phải xử lý khối lượng email lớn hàng ngày.
Một khía cạnh quan trọng khác là việc tích hợp email với các công cụ năng suất khác. Nhiều người dùng tìm kiếm giải pháp cho phép tương tác liền mạch giữa dịch vụ email và ứng dụng lịch, công cụ quản lý tác vụ và ứng dụng ghi chú của họ. Việc tích hợp này tạo điều kiện cho quy trình làm việc thống nhất hơn, trong đó các hành động được thực hiện trên email có thể chuyển trực tiếp sang sự kiện lịch hoặc nhiệm vụ mới trong danh sách việc cần làm. Ví dụ: yêu cầu họp nhận được qua email có thể tự động đề xuất thêm sự kiện mới vào lịch, kèm theo lời nhắc. Vì email tiếp tục là nền tảng của cả giao tiếp cá nhân và nghề nghiệp, nên những cải tiến và tích hợp này đóng vai trò then chốt trong việc hình thành một môi trường giao tiếp kỹ thuật số hiệu quả và dễ quản lý hơn.
Câu hỏi thường gặp về cải tiến chức năng email
- Câu hỏi: Tôi có thể tự động sắp xếp email của mình trong Outlook không?
- Trả lời: Có, Outlook cho phép bạn tạo quy tắc để tự động sắp xếp các email đến vào các thư mục cụ thể dựa trên tiêu chí bạn đặt.
- Câu hỏi: Có thể lên lịch gửi email sau trong Outlook không?
- Trả lời: Có, Outlook cung cấp tùy chọn lên lịch gửi email vào một thời điểm hoặc ngày sau đó.
- Câu hỏi: Outlook có thể đề xuất trả lời email không?
- Trả lời: Có, Outlook có thể đề xuất trả lời nhanh cho email bằng AI, giúp bạn phản hồi nhanh hơn.
- Câu hỏi: Làm cách nào tôi có thể tích hợp lịch Outlook của mình với các ứng dụng năng suất khác?
- Trả lời: Nhiều ứng dụng năng suất cung cấp khả năng tích hợp trực tiếp với lịch Outlook, cho phép bạn đồng bộ hóa các sự kiện và nhiệm vụ của mình một cách liền mạch.
- Câu hỏi: Có cách nào để ưu tiên email trong Outlook không?
- Trả lời: Có, tính năng Hộp thư đến Ưu tiên của Outlook giúp ưu tiên các email của bạn bằng cách sắp xếp chúng thành các tab "Tập trung" và "Khác" dựa trên nội dung và người gửi.
Tìm giải pháp và tăng cường thư từ kỹ thuật số
Khi chúng tôi đi sâu vào sự phức tạp của giao tiếp email hiện đại, thách thức của việc loại trừ các email gốc trong phản hồi "Trả lời tất cả" trong Hotmail (Outlook) nhấn mạnh một vấn đề rộng hơn: nhu cầu về các tính năng nâng cao hơn, lấy người dùng làm trung tâm trong các dịch vụ email. Mặc dù thiếu giải pháp trực tiếp trong khuôn khổ hiện tại của Hotmail, việc khám phá các giải pháp tiềm năng, bao gồm việc sử dụng tập lệnh hoặc công cụ của bên thứ ba, sẽ mở ra cơ hội cho các phương pháp tiếp cận đổi mới để quản lý email. Hơn nữa, cuộc thảo luận này làm sáng tỏ tầm quan trọng của việc cải tiến và thích ứng liên tục trong các nền tảng truyền thông kỹ thuật số, nhằm nâng cao trải nghiệm người dùng và đáp ứng nhu cầu ngày càng tăng. Vì email vẫn là một phần cơ bản trong cuộc sống hàng ngày của chúng ta, cả cá nhân lẫn công việc, nên việc thúc đẩy các công cụ quản lý email thông minh, hiệu quả và có thể tùy chỉnh trở nên phù hợp hơn bao giờ hết. Cuộc thảo luận xung quanh các tính năng như vậy không chỉ nêu bật những hạn chế hiện tại mà còn khơi dậy sự sáng tạo trong việc phát triển các khả năng tương tác email tinh tế và thân thiện hơn với người dùng.